NCLT extends deadline for Go First’s insolvency for another 60 days
The National Company Law Tribunal (NCLT) on Tuesday extended the insolvency process of grounded airline Go First by 60 days.
This comes after the resolution professional (RP) of the airline told the tribunal that three parties have expressed interest in taking over the carrier. But some lessors have objected to this extension.
Appearing for the RP, advocate Diwakar Maheshwari told the tribunal that all the three parties had deposited ‘earnest money’ after submitting their expressions of interest (EoIs). And, the airline’s committee of creditors (CoC) had voted by an overwhelming majority to extend the insolvency process.
